So I have been taking Pole Aerobics classes, and let me tell you that they are kicking my ass.  It is a great workout and I am learning a lot of things, but man am I sore.  There are days the Husband has to push me out of bed because I cannot even get up.  I am covered in bruises, and quite frankly, I am not feeling any sexier.  That being said, I LOVE THE HELL OUT OF THESE CLASSES. 
It is not pole dancing, it is pole aerobics.  I am learning tricks on the pole and using them as exercise.  We do crunches, squats, lunges, and all kinds of other things that you cannot imagine.  It is fun, so it does not seem like a workout.  Ok that is a lie.  There are parts that feel like a workout.  The squats and crunches:TORTURE.  I guess I should remind everyone out there that I am a complete d-bag when it comes to working out.  I whine worse than my children.  The last class I told the instructor that I hated her a few times, tried to bribe her to stop the pain, and at one point sat down and refused to participate.  I am a tool.  But at the end of the day I appreciate her pushing me, and am thankful for all I have learned.  But for that hour while she is trying to make my body bend in ways it doesn't and is pushing me harder than I have ever been pushed, I would like to tie her to the pole by her labia and force her to listen to endless hours of Nickleback and Creed. 
Here are some benefits to the classes: 1) My husband definitely does not mind forking out the money for these classes as he blindly believes it will lead to some forking for him later on.  2)  It encourages me to workout on days that I am not in class and I feel motivated to finally lose the pregnancy weight (can I still call it that after so long?!!?)  3) it is a fun way to exercise and 4) It definitely is a great conversation starter.  "Me?  Oh the workout clothes, and the bruises that cover my body?  Oh I have just been pole dancing, no biggie"  5) It is a great way to spend time with girlfriends
Here are some cons:  1) It can get pricey and going more than once a week is not really option for me at this point  2) The classroom is wall to wall mirrors and the only thing worse than hanging from a pole is being forces to look at my pastey white ass hanging from the pole  3)  It has set me up for some unrealistic expectations from the husband
